Sister Bellamy added little cubes of potatoes to the meat! It was soooo good! Then we followed Sister Bellamy to a lady's house for a cued speech lesson. Sister Cosper and Ellsworth got to interpret for Sister Bellamy! It was sooo cool to see cued speech in action. It's mostly used to help deaf people read lips easier and help them be able to talk. Cued speech has 8 handshapes and 8 positions to represent vowel and consonants sounds. It's pretty crazy! I learned how to say my name in cued speech!!!
